hi I was going thru the git tutorials and tried this, I created a repository on github and successfully added code to it. Then I modified the code on my local machine and committed ,but didn't add to github. I wanted to discard my local changes and pull what exists at github master. So,I did this >>git branch mywork >>git pull git://github.com/myname/dummypythonprj.git master
then,I got this reply >From git://github.com/myname/dummypythonprj * branch master -> FETCH_HEAD Already up-to-date. when I try gedit mycode.py (which is shown as the old file on github's page ) I can only see the local coomitted new version,not the old. I am confused by this..I thought the pull would merge the version on github into my local repository..Can someone please help me figure out what I am doing wrong? thanks harry -- You received this message because you are subscribed to the Google Groups "GitHub" group.
